Output f26313f366d6684778a2e30ba0a08f4b23fd90af715c3a7936f6e1828e8f91d6:1

value
428934343
script pubkey
OP_0 OP_PUSHBYTES_20 ec3d9dcccb59e3900e3d2bf22ebfd41980417e55
address
ltc1qas7emnxtt83eqr3a90eza075rxqyzlj4js3k2f
transaction
f26313f366d6684778a2e30ba0a08f4b23fd90af715c3a7936f6e1828e8f91d6
spent
true